Solar maximum is the peak when the sun's activity and its effect on terrestrial weather will be maximum. Thus, option C is correct.

What is solar maximum?

Solar maximum is referred as the highest activity exhibited by the sun during its solar cycle of eleven years.

Solar maximum is an outcome of sun's magnetic poles that produces greater solar eruptions. The large number of sun spots are found as a result.

These sun spots are rich in energy and thus contributes to greater activity of the sun.

Higher the activity of the sun, higher will be its effect on terrestrial weather as sun is the main source of energy for terrestrial life.

Opposite to solar maximum is solar minimum when the activity of the sun is lowered due to reduced sun spots.

Sun storms are the example of solar maximum.

Thus, solar maximum and solar minimum are the important part of solar cycle.

An alternative form or version of a gene is a(n):

A allele
B karyotype.
C homologous chromosome.
D non-homologous chromosome.

Answers

Answer:

The answer is A.allele

Explanation:

An allele is a variant form of a gene. Some genes have a variety of different forms, which are located at the same position, or genetic locus, on a chromosome. Humans are called diploid organisms because they have two alleles at each genetic locus, with one allele inherited from each parent.

Several members of the Fitzsimmons family have polydactyly, and they differ in their numbers of extra fingers and toes. Yet, certain relatives who should have extra digits don't, such as Megan Fitzsimmons. She has two children, a son with two extra fingers and a daughter with an extra toe, and her father has an extra digit on each hand and foot. Polydactyly in this family is Group of answer choices variably expressive and incompletely penetrant. pleiotropic and a phenocopy. invariably expressive and completely penetrant. dominant and recessive.

Answers

Answer:

variably expressive and incompletely penetrant

Explanation:

Polydactyly is a genetic disorder characterized by limb malformation (i.e., supernumerary digits). Polydactyly is a genetically complex trait influenced by different factors, including, among others, epigenetic factors, environmental factors, regulatory genomic sequences (enhancers and/or suppressors), etc. The variable expressivity of this trait is caused by the combination of these factors. Incomplete penetrance refers to the fact that the trait is expressed in only some individuals having the genetic predisposition for this condition.

5. Before the Industrial Revolution took place in England, the gypsy moth was light gray. The factories produced a lot of pollution, and
the bark on the trees in the moths' habitat became dark gray. The gypsy moth could no longer camouflage itself. Use your knowledge
of natural selection to explain how you think the gypsy moth evolved.

Answers

Answer:

here

Explanation:

Through natural selection only the dark grey moths evolved. The trees became covered in dark soot from the factories causing the lighter moths to stand out and be seen easier by predators. The dark grey moths were able to camouflaged better with the soot causing them to be less noticeable to predators and have higher population numbers.
